Minimum Wage – Mozambique
- Valid on May 2026
- The amounts are in Mozambique Metical (MZN).
Industry
| Per month | |
| Agriculture, Livestock and Forestry Minimum wage with effect from April 1, 2026 | MZN7,072.00 |
| Industrial Fishing Minimum wage with effect from April 1, 2026 | MZN7,063.22 |
| Kapenta Fishing Minimum wage with effect from April 1, 2026 | MZN4,991.09 |
| Extractive Industry - Large Mining Companies Minimum wage with effect from April 1, 2026 | MZN16,239.06 |
| Extractive Industry - Medium-sized Enterprises – (Quarries and Sandpits) Minimum wage with effect from April 1, 2026 | MZN8,488.48 |
| Extractive Industry - Micro and Small Enterprises – (Salinas) Minimum wage with effect from April 1, 2026 | MZN6,824.17 |
| Manufacturing - Industrial Sector Minimum wage with effect from April 1, 2026 | MZN10,622.50 |
| Manufacturing - Bakery Sector Minimum wage with effect from April 1, 2026 | MZN7,500.00 |
| Electricity, Gas and Water - Big companies Minimum wage with effect from April 1, 2026 | MZN12,775.00 |
| Electricity, Gas and Water - Small businesses Minimum wage with effect from April 1, 2026 | MZN10,366.00 |
| Construction Minimum wage with effect from April 1, 2026 | MZN8,652.00 |
| Nonfinancial Services Activities Minimum wage with effect from April 1, 2026 | MZN10,845.00 |
| Financial Services - Banks and Insurance Companies Minimum wage with effect from April 1, 2026 | MZN20,361.43 |
| Financial Services - Micro-finance, micro-insurance and auxiliary activities Minimum wage with effect from April 1, 2026 | MZN17,924.57 |
| Hotel Industry Minimum wage with effect from April 1, 2026 | MZN10,600.00 |
| Public administration, defence and security Minimum wage with effect from January 1, 2023 | MZN8,758.00 |
| Manufacturing - Cashew sector Minimum wage with effect from April 1, 2026 | MZN7,000.00 |
| Fuel retailers Minimum wage with effect from April 1, 2026 | MZN10,079.00 |
| Private Security Minimum wage with effect from April 1, 2026 | MZN8,690.00 |
